What companies run services between Greece and Brighton, England?

easyJet, Jet2.com, and British Airways fly from Thessaloniki Airport Makedonia (SKG) to London Gatwick Airport (LGW) once daily.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Athens to Brighton via Tirana, Terminali Lindor I Autobusave and Tirana in around 47h 20m.
